Slang

stuck-up

This page is about the slang term stuck-up

Meaning

showing an attitude of superiority and snobbish pride

For example

  • Helen is so stuck-up that she won't let her kids take public transport to school. She says her kids are "better than that".

  • Those posh resorts are full of stuck-up snobs who don't want to be around regular folks, or what some of them call "common people".
